How to win lane as Quinn against Galio · 50.9% win rate over 391 Emerald+ games · Updated 2026-07-27
| Stage | Favoured | Why |
|---|---|---|
| Level 1 | Quinn | You out-range a melee Galio and your Harrier reset out-trades him before any MR stacking matters at level 1. |
| Level 2 | Quinn | Heightened Senses (W) attack speed lets you stack autos and kite his slow Q poke for a clean trade. |
| Level 3 | Quinn | Your full Q-W-E combo with the Vault Harrier reset bullies him while his taunt and ult are still offline. |
| Levels 4-5 | Quinn | You stay favored shoving for plates — keep poking with Q and Vault out of his W-taunt range. |
| Level 6 | Galio | His R goes global at 6 — he can flash-taunt for a gank or ult to another lane, and you can't follow it. |
| First item | Quinn | Your lethality/crit spike still beats his first tank item, so force the shove-and-roam before he stacks MR. |
| Two+ items | Quinn | You keep the straight duel for now, but his sustain frontline looms — snowball with R roams before teamfights start. |
Galio is melee and slow, so levels 1-3 are yours. Throw Blinding Assault (Q) to chunk him and blind the auto his passive empowers, then walk up for Harrier-reset autos before he can W-taunt you. Don't dump your whole combo into his W — that's the damage-reduction taunt window, so bait it, back off with your attack speed from Heightened Senses (W), and re-engage once it's down. He has no early kill threat on you; just out-range his Q poke and stack a CS lead.
